Nick Nicora Breaks Jimmy Buffet's Guinness World Record at Cal Expo for Largest Cocktail

Stitches 'n Dishes announced that Nick Nicora broke Jimmy Buffet's Margaritaville Guinness World Record for the World's Largest Cocktail on Friday, July 13 at the California State Fair in Sacramento, CA.
 
July 16, 2012 - PRLog -- A co-owner of Ovations Food Services (http://www.ovationsfoodservices.com), one of the largest food and beverage providers in the United States, broke Jimmy Buffet's Guinness world record for the World's Largest Cocktail which was made at Margaritaville in Las Vegas in 2011. http://youtu.be/XjGgwKQC0-o

Nick Nicora of Ovations Food Services partnered with Ricardo Hussong, owner of Cantina Hussong's to break the world record during the California State Fair at Cal Expo in Sacramento (http://www.bigfun.org).

The original Margarita was first invented at Cantina Hussong's in Ensinada, Mexico in 1940. By 1941, it had become a popular drink throughout Europe, then became popular in the United States. Today, the drink is served in many variations, but is still one of the world's most popular cocktails.

Official witnesses for Guinness were on hand throughout the day at the California State Fair at Cal Expo in Sacramento where the new record was set. They will provide sworn, written testimony to Guinness in order to verify that appropriate measuring equipment and proper ingredients were used, and procedures were followed.

Nicora's victory brings Sacramento its fifth world record since 1979.

Previous records in Sacramento include, the world's longest ping-pong tournament, the longest distance to water ski on bare hands, the heaviest woman alive, and most recently, the most expensive hot dog sold.

Nicora's 10,500 gallon cocktail was poured into a 25-foot tall, 20 horse power blender made by Westec Tank and Equipment Co. (http://www.westectank.com) by More than 20 volunteers and members of a charity organization.

A precise balance of ingredients was necessary in order to insure that each of the 134,000 Calarita margaritas dispensed from the taps tasted as if they were made individually. The cocktail's recipe included 4,650 bottles – 2,100 gallons – of Jose Cuervo Gold Tacquila, and 8,400 gallons of margarita mix, with 50 gallons of lime mix, and 20 gallons of Cointreau liqueur.

This is not Nicora's first entry in the Guinness Book of Records. The massive margarita joins Nicora's "World's Largest Commercially Available Hamburger," the record for which was set at the Alameda County Fair over the Independence Day weekend, 2011. The burger weighed in at 777 pounds.

Nicora's youngest son, Andrew Nicora, co-founder of Stitches 'n Dishes began announcing his father's planned attempt to break the record last week in Twitter conversations using hash tag #Calarita.

Nicora's prized cocktail recipe yields 134,000 Calarita Margaritas and beats Buffet's 8,500 gallon record set in 2011 by 2,000 gallons. Nicora and Hussong kicked off happy hour at the Cantina Hussong's Cal Expo location immediately following their claim to victory. The World's Largest Margarita will be served at the California State Fair, Cal Expo in Sacramento in souvenir cups and shakers until July 31, 2012.
